Texas police will be capable to arrest migrants crossing the border illegally

The regulation, which takes impact in March 2024, might be one of many strictest immigration legal guidelines within the nation. It could enable any Texas regulation enforcement officer to arrest folks suspected of coming into america illegally. As soon as detained, they will both comply with be ordered by a choose to depart america or face trial on prices of unlawful entry.

Migrants who don’t depart threat being re-arrested on extra critical felony prices.

The Mexican authorities has criticized the invoice, warning that the measure would result in household separation and racial profiling. Moreover, Mexico might face its personal authorized challenges. Texas regulation requires expelled migrants to be despatched to Mexican border crossings, even when they don’t seem to be Mexican residents. Nevertheless, underneath bilateral and worldwide agreements, Mexico is obliged to just accept its deported residents, however not residents of different international locations. In September and October, Venezuelans, not Mexicans, made up the biggest share of these arrested for illegally crossing the southern U.S. border.

Republicans in Texas are more and more difficult the federal authorities’s immigration powers, saying President Joe Biden’s administration is just not doing sufficient to regulate the greater than 3,000-mile southern border. Texas authorities have despatched greater than 65,000 migrants to cities throughout America since August 2022 and lately put in barbed wire alongside the banks of the border Rio Grande River, leaving a number of folks injured.

Instantly after Abbott signed the brand new regulation, the American Civil Liberties Union of Texas stated it might problem it in courtroom. Greater than 20 Democrats in Congress additionally signed a letter calling on the US Division of Justice to oppose the regulation.
